The F59L2G81A-25T is a 2Gbit (256M x 8) NAND Flash memory device manufactured by ESMT (Elite Semiconductor Memory Technology Inc.). It's a non-volatile memory solution ideal for embedded systems and storage applications, offering high density and reliable data storage.

Additional Details
The F59L2G81A-25T utilizes NAND flash technology, which stores data in memory cells arranged in blocks and pages. Error correction codes (ECC) are implemented to detect and correct errors that may occur during read and write operations. The “-25T” suffix likely refers to the speed grade (e.g., 25ns access time) or a specific operating temperature range.
